websphere 无故停止,产生很多heapdump,javacore,snap文件准备用ibm heapAnalyzer进行分析,下载之后却不能启动,java –Xmx1000m –jar ha146.jar 这种方式该如何启动。在本机双击却能打开heapAnalyzer界面,打开 heapdump文件却报错Exception in thread "AWT-EventQueue-0" Ex...
显示全部websphere 无故停止,产生很多heapdump,javacore,snap文件
准备用ibm heapAnalyzer进行分析,下载之后却不能启动,
java –Xmx1000m –jar ha146.jar 这种方式该如何启动。
在本机双击却能打开heapAnalyzer界面,打开 heapdump文件却报错
Exception in thread "AWT-EventQueue-0" Exception in thread "Thread-4" java.lang.OutOfMemoryError: Java heap space
at java.awt.image.DataBufferInt.
(Unknown Source)
at java.awt.image.Raster.createPackedRaster(Unknown Source)
at java.awt.image.DirectColorModel.createCompatibleWritableRaster(Unknown Source)
at sun.awt.image.SunVolatileImage.getBackupImage(Unknown Source)
at sun.awt.image.VolatileSurfaceManager.getBackupSurface(Unknown Source)
at sun.awt.image.VolatileSurfaceManager.initialize(Unknown Source)
at sun.awt.image.SunVolatileImage.(Unknown Source)
at sun.awt.image.SunVolatileImage.(Unknown Source)
at java.awt.GraphicsConfiguration.createCompatibleVolatileImage(Unknown Source)
at java.awt.GraphicsConfiguration.createCompatibleVolatileImage(Unknown Source)
at com.sun.java.swing.plaf.nimbus.AbstractRegionPainter.getImage(Unknown Source)
at com.sun.java.swing.plaf.nimbus.AbstractRegionPainter.paintWithFixedSizeCaching(Unknown Source)
at com.sun.java.swing.plaf.nimbus.AbstractRegionPainter.paint(Unknown Source)
at com.sun.java.swing.plaf.nimbus.AbstractRegionPainter.paint(Unknown Source)
at com.sun.java.swing.plaf.nimbus.SynthPainterImpl.paint(Unknown Source)
at com.sun.java.swing.plaf.nimbus.SynthPainterImpl.paintBackground(Unknown Source)
at com.sun.java.swing.plaf.nimbus.SynthPainterImpl.paintBackground(Unknown Source)
at com.sun.java.swing.plaf.nimbus.SynthPainterImpl.paintProgressBarBackground(Unknown Source)
at javax.swing.plaf.synth.SynthProgressBarUI.update(Unknown Source)
at javax.swing.JComponent.paintComponent(Unknown Source)
at javax.swing.JComponent.paint(Unknown Source)
at javax.swing.JComponent.paintChildren(Unknown Source)
at javax.swing.JComponent.paint(Unknown Source)
at javax.swing.JComponent.paintToOffscreen(Unknown Source)
at javax.swing.BufferStrategyPaintManager.paint(Unknown Source)
at javax.swing.RepaintManager.paint(Unknown Source)
at javax.swing.JComponent._paintImmediately(Unknown Source)
at javax.swing.JComponent.paintImmediately(Unknown Source)
at javax.swing.RepaintManager.paintDirtyRegions(Unknown Source)
at javax.swing.RepaintManager.paintDirtyRegions(Unknown Source)
at javax.swing.RepaintManager.seqPaintDirtyRegions(Unknown Source)
at javax.swing.SystemEventQueueUtilities$ComponentWorkRequest.run(Unknown Source)
java.lang.OutOfMemoryError: Java heap space
at java.lang.StringBuilder.toString(Unknown Source)
at com.ibm.jinwoo.heap.PHDTask$ActualTask.processHeapDump(PHDTask.java:1113)
at com.ibm.jinwoo.heap.PHDTask$ActualTask.(PHDTask.java:1923)
at com.ibm.jinwoo.heap.PHDTask$1.construct(PHDTask.java:2034)
at com.ibm.jinwoo.heap.ThreadHandler$1.run(ThreadHandler.java:25)
at java.lang.Thread.run(Unknown Source)
这是为什么,网上查可能是内存没设够,可是heapAnalyzer没有设的地方,我的机器内存够大有3G,heapdump文件只有几十mb.收起